AI Summary
-
Requires individuals applying for assistance under Michigan's Social Welfare Act to sign an affidavit confirming their school-aged child is enrolled in school with at least 80% attendance rate, excluding illness or injury-related absences.
-
Mandates the department obtain consent to release school attendance records from applicants and verify child enrollment and attendance rates of at least 80% during eligibility verification and renewal processes.
-
Makes recipients with school-aged children eligible for assistance only when the child maintains at least 80% attendance rate and meets school attendance requirements, provided all other eligibility criteria are met.
-
Requires individuals with school-aged children attending school outside the home to attend at least one parent-teacher conference per school year as a condition of receiving assistance under the act.
Legislative Description
Human services; services or financial assistance; eligibility for assistance for individuals with school-aged children to be based on child's school attendance; require. Amends 1939 PA 280 (MCL 400.1 - 400.119b) by adding sec. 56j.
